Hermitcraft Charity Stream for Gamers Outreach was an initiative organized by the Gamers Outreach organization cooperating with Hermits and their friends, during the Gamers for Giving charity fundraising event that took place from April 6 to April 7, 2024. The main part of this event was the LAN party held at Eastern Michigan University. Gamers Outreach organization invited all the Season 10 Hermits and their friends there.[1] Ten Hermits appeared there in person: FalseSymmetry, GeminiTay, Grian, ImpulseSV, Iskall85, JoeHills, PearlescentMoon, Skizzleman, TangoTek and Zedaph. Their team was also joined in person by InTheLittleWood and SolidarityGaming. GoodTimesWithScar appeared in the location via a remotely controlled vehicle with an iPad, named RoboScar, because he couldn't arrive there due to health issues.[2] The only one who did not lead the streams was Grian, who took on the role of showrunner. On the place, Hermits were given a separate zone in the arena where the LAN party took place.
Part of this event was an online charity auction, in which the Hermits offered, among others, things related to Hermitcraft, such as TCG Cards, a 3D print of The Deep Frost Citadel, the Scarland Art Book, and an IRL bundle of 12 Bamboo.
During that weekend they organized many activities, both virtual and physical, which was streamed by participants on their many livestreams. They also visited the Hermitcraft server, where they organized a tour for InTheLittleWood and SolidarityGaming on the Season 10 world, and built a monument for the signs that were bought by donors during the final push toward the goal.
In total they raised 967,739.35 USD during the event.

Plans and Preparations[]
A few months[3] before April 2024, Hermits were invited by Gamers Outreach organization (with which they had collaborated earlier during a previous Charity Livestream in 2022) to take part in the LAN party during Gamers for Giving 2024 at Eastern Michigan University. The invitation was addressed to all Hermits from Season 10 (ongoing or planned at that time) and their friends.[1] The proposal was accepted by them.
The Hermits who confirmed their appearance at the event were: FalseSymmetry, GeminiTay, Grian, ImpulseSV, Iskall85, JoeHills, PearlescentMoon, Skizzleman, TangoTek and Zedaph. They also invited InTheLittleWood and SolidarityGaming to join them on the Hermitcraft team. GoodTimesWithScar also intended to come, but due to health reasons he was unable to. The organizing team enabled him to participate in the event remotely via a remotely controlled vehicle with an iPad.[2]
For a few months,[3] Hermits were planning the event during meetings. The details of these preparations are not known. PearlescentMoon had to stay awake late to attend these meetings due to time zone differences. At one of the meetings, they worked together on a design of their first day schedule, to be published on X (formerly Twitter).[4]
Announcements[]
First announcement of Hermitcraft Charity Stream for Gamers Outreach.
The first announcement of the Hermits' charity event for Gamers Outreach was posted by GoodTimesWithScar on March 28, 2024.[5] Other Hermits posted their own announcements (or reposted GoodTimesWithScar's) soon after him. Their posts included information about the livestream and also the auction, witch opened that day.
However, no announcement revealed that the Hermits would appear in person at the LAN party. This was caused by the fact that Gamers for Giving was not an event open to the public and to avoid spectators showing up, this information was kept secret until the event.[6]
During few next days Hermits were also informing about the items that they put up for auction. For example: GoodTimesWithScar's Scarland Art Book,[7] PearlescentMoon's painting[8] and TangoTek's 3D print of The Deep Frost Citadel.[9]
The day before the event, they published the schedule of activities for day one of the charity livestreams.[10]
Stream Weekend[]
First Day (April 6, 2024)[]
Saturday's stream schedule.
The first day of event was more organized, with a prepared schedule of activities that was published before the start.[11]
First day activities included:
- Intro with Scar - the beginning part of the event, during which GoodTimesWithScar (from RoboScar) introduced the Hermits and Hermit Friends participating in it, revealed that they are present at the LAN party, he also presented the plan for the first day and informed viewers about the auction. At the end, RoboScar was placed in a cage where he would remain until reaching the milestone.[12]
- Guess the Build - a game in which players (people present in person) were given a piece of paper, prepared by Grian, with a prompt that they have to build in 5 minutes. Then they switch, physically moving to the next computer and the next person must guess what was built, creating a new prompt for the next person to build. The process was repeated until there were four buildings and four guesses for each original prompt. At the end, everyone, one by one, showed the results as the rest gathered behind them. Right before the end they managed to reach the milestone and they could free RoboScar (controlled by GoodTimesWithScar) from the cage, so he could see the results too. The players of Guess the Build in the order of changing positions: GeminiTay,[13] InTheLittleWood, Skizzleman, ImpulseSV, JoeHills, Iskall85, FalseSymmetry, PearlescentMoon. Grian coordinated the course of the game.[14][15][16][17][18][19][20]
- Clumsy Cooking (actually Clumsy Cooking 4) - TangoTek's and Zadaph's attraction where they tried to cook on camera with limits that were drawn periodically.[21][22]
- Minecraft Bingo - a game on a special server, in which players must obtain items from a randomly generated table, within a certain time. They gained points for each item acquired as well as bonus points for a completed row of items in the table. Hermits were paired up for this game and each pair had to play at one computer, while sharing the controls. The pairs: FalseSymmetry and TangoTek, GeminiTay and PearlescentMoon, Grian and SolidarityGaming, Iskall85 and JoeHills, Skizzleman and Zedaph. They played two rounds in total.[23][24][25][26][27]
- Phasmo - GIGS - GoodTimesWithScar, Grian, ImpulseSV and Skizzleman played Phasmophobia together. They managed to play three rounds.[28][29]
- Milestone Surprise
- Hermitcraft - the final activity of the first day was spending some time together on the Hermitcraft Season 10 server. On this occasion Hermits decided to invite InTheLittleWood and SolidarityGaming to join and give them a world tour.[30][31][32][33][34]
Second Day (April 7, 2024)[]
- Building the Monument - Hermits' initiative to put donors' nicknames on the Hermitcraft server, mentioned on the signs on a dedicated structure. For a limited time during the event, every $50 donation guaranteed a place on the sign (4 slots per sign), and every $200 donation guaranteed a special sign (1 slot per sign) with yellow color and glow ink. GeminiTay and PearlescentMoon were responsible for building the monument, while many other Hermits were placing the signs.
- Hot Ones Challenge - real life challenge in which participants tried to eat 10 chicken wings covered in hot sauce (each more spicy than the last). Grian, ImpulseSV, Iskall85, Skizzleman, SolidarityGaming, TangoTek and Zedaph took part in this challenge and later JoeHills and PearlescentMoon joined to try few too (not as a part of the challenge).[35][36][37][38][39]
- Hermitlympics - event on the Zedcraft server, in which 12 Hermits took part (including SolidarityGaming and several Hermits not present in person), divided into four teams: Team Impulse: ImpulseSV, InTheLittleWood, Xisumavoid; Team Skizz: iJevin, Skizzleman, SmallishBeans; Team Tango: JoeHills, PearlescentMoon, TangoTek and Team Zed: SolidarityGaming, Zedaph, ZombieCleo. Their task was to complete 9 mini-games prepared by Zedaph's patrons and score points for the teams.
- TCG Match - match with physical Hermitcraft TCG cards, organized by JoeHills. He prepared all the necessary equipment from the Game Box (but without a board) and three decks: regular starter deck, a deck considered by him to be medium and a deck considered by him to be good. PearlescentMoon agreed to face him in a match, using the good deck against his medium one. The game ended with her victory with a score of 3 to 0. The match was the last attraction of the event broadcast on livestream.[40]

Auction and donations[]
One of the main parts of Gamers for Giving initiative was a fundraiser for GO Carts donated to the hospitals by Gamers Outreach organization. The Hermits joined this initiative by opening an auction and donations, carried out via the Tiltify service, using a joint account: HermitcraftGO.[42] Many Hermits (also those who did not directly participate in the event) put their items up for the auction. These included their more personal things, fan arts, Hermitcraft-related items, as well as items used during Hermitcraft Charity Stream for Gamers Outreach.

Trivia[]
- Because the LAN party was a closed event, the Hermits had to hide the fact that they would be there in person to avoid outsiders arriving at the location. Despite this, some people showed up anyway.[6]
- Before the event, Hermits were together at a restaurant, where they were recognized by the manager who had been watching Hermitcraft since Season 5. They took a photo with him, but asked their meeting be kept a secret, because their presence in person at Gamers for Giving had not yet been made public.[155]
- On the first day of the event, Skizzleman lost two of his horses in accidents. It happened during his visits on the Hermitcraft server in breaks between attractions. Lost horses:
- Gluestick - blown up by creeper when Skizzleman wasn't looking at the game because he was busy checking the settings.[156]
- Drumstick - given to Skizzleman by ZombieCleo right after Gluestick's death. For safety, Skizzleman enclosed the new horse in a bunker, which resulted in Drumstick growing up into the blocks and suffocating.[157]
- During the event Iskall85 invited InTheLittleWood to join Season 4 of Vault Hunters SMP, after they get to know each other.[158]
- After the event, many Hermits went to see the total solar eclipse on Monday, April 8 in Ohio. After their transportation vans were not available, they rode in a bus with a driver named David. The Hermits have said that they want to keep the trip private, but that it was very meaningful to the development of their offline friendships.[159]
- ImpulseSV and Skizzleman dedicated an episode 89 of their Imp And Skizz Podcast to talk about the Gamers for Giving 2024. They shared their opinions about the event and some behind-the-scenes information.[159]
- JoeHills dedicated most of his episode 16 to the theme Gamers for Giving 2024. He added some clips from his livestreams and included the conversation he had with Cubfan135 and GoodTimesWithScar about the event. He also modified his skin, adding an orange shirt to it as a reference to Gamers for Giving 2024.[160]
